YHAI’s Eco-Friendly Message at Maharashtrian Cultural Event

Mumbai: The Youth Hostel Association of India (YHAI) is an organisation that provides residential accommodation to the youth of India. It has millions of members across the country. The Borivali branch of the Youth Hostel Association of India has been established in Mumbai. In cities like Mumbai, the association has actively undertaken social initiatives. As part of this, a new branch of Youth Hostel Association of India Borivali has been established in Mumbai. This branch has shown great activity even when there is a new branch. In just one year, the unit has undertaken various activities that foster social commitment. Recently, the Borivali branch organized a disciplined trek to the Forts to make every citizen of India aware of their history as the Forts of Maharashtra have recently received global status in UNESCO. In its first year, the Borivali branch has created a positive impression in the society by running as many as 25 successful programs.

At present, many religious festivals are held as the religious month of Shravan is going on, but this time the Borivali branch has planned to spread the message of environment through religious festivals. Today’s program was organized by Youth Hostel Association of India Borivali Unit. The units organisers told taht we have to give somewhere to nature and to preserve nature, we have tried to give a positive message to the society by celebrating Mangalagaur in the presence of these trees, flowers and various elements.

It is the collective responsibility of all of us to protect the nature and Borivali unit has taken this initiative as a small effort to spread the message of green revolution i. e. celebrate the beautiful green earth by planting trees and saving trees. Associations female members responded enthusiastically to the programme. About 50 female members participated in the programme. During the programme, the message of Sant Tukaram Maharaj towards nature was remembered
